This course covers Claude Code, a command-line AI assistant that uses language models to perform development tasks. You'll learn how Claude Code reads files, executes commands, and modifies code through its tool system, along with techniques for managing context, creating custom workflows, extending Claude Code with hooks, and integrating with external services.
